It will make your quest very pleasant, … WebAug 28, 2024 · Usually for smallmouth, I simply use the butt sections of played out 7 1/2' knotless trout leaders when they get down to the point that the next section I'd have to add would be .013 or so. I simply add a tipper ring to .011 or so and then use 1X or 2X tippet depending on conditions or fly type. This seems to work well enough for my needs. howington office supplies pembroke https://kolstockholm.com

WebNov 20, 2024 · Fluorocarbon came around first as a leader material, and it’s only been in the past decade or so that fluorocarbon lines became limp and castable enough to use as the main lines on spinning and casting reels. The big advantages of fluorocarbon are its relative invisibility and lack of stretch. We are picking up a few smallmouth bass and I expect it to improve over the next week with the warmer weather. The water temperature was in the lower 50's last week and it seems the smallmouth are holding in the deeper pockets or pools just waiting for a big mouthful to go by.
